What goes wrong

Chef whites in Shinfield are the first thing anyone looks at

Almost nobody around RG2 changes linen supplier to save money. They change because the same thing went wrong three weeks running.

  • Whites that are not actually white

    Grease and protein need their own wash. Run through a front-of-house cycle they build up, and a Shinfield brigade ends up in jackets that look tired in a month.

  • Sizes that turn into a scramble

    Nobody should be hunting for their size at the start of service. Sized and named means the rail is ready and nobody is rummaging.

  • Deliveries that land mid-prep

    Prep is the worst possible window and it is the one most suppliers hit. The RG2 round is sequenced to miss it.

How are chef sizes managed on the account?

In person, section by section — not off a headcount.

  • Every section is sized at setup — larder and pastry do not wear through jackets at the same rate, and the count reflects that.
  • A new commis goes on the account the same week — rather than waiting for an order cycle.
  • Garments are named — which takes the sorting job off the pass entirely.
  • Par counts are re-set after the first month — against what the brigade actually used, because any opening count is an estimate.

Are chef whites washed separately from table linen?

Yes — kitchen soil is classified separately from front of house.

  • Grease, protein and scorch need their own wash — grease lifts at a different temperature from protein, and scorch responds to neither.
  • Whites never run through the cycle the table linen was on — and that separation is the whole reason ours stay white.
  • Colour-coded cloths stay in their own classification — which matters on any site that needs an audit trail.
  • Every load is temperature logged — and the log is against your account, not a general plant figure.

Rewashing Shinfield linen is the real environmental cost

Most of the environmental cost of kitchen linen is rewashing and replacing it. Classifying kitchen soil properly the first time does more than any claim on a van.

  • One vehicle covers RG2, so adding Shinfield adds a stop rather than a journey.
  • A correctly classified jacket outlasts a generally washed one several times over.
  • Garments are mended and rotated through their full life.
